Michael (eleventh/twelfth century)

 
 

Obverse

Standing figure of the Archangel Michael, holding the scepter in his right hand, the globus in his left. Sigla preserved at right: Χ : [Μ(ι)]χ(αήλ). Border of dots.

Reverse

Inscription of five lines, beginning with a cross. Border of dots.

ΤΑΙΣ
ΣΑΙΣΕ
ΡΥΙΜΙ
ΤΟΝΣΟΝ
ΣΚΕΠ̅

ταῖς σαῖς πτέρυξι Μιχ(αὴλ) τὸν σὸν σκέπ(ε)

Accession number BZS.1955.1.3775
Diameter 21.0 mm

Translation

ταῖς σαῖς πτέρυξι Μιχαὴλ τὸν σὸν σκέπε.

Shelter your servant Michael beneath your wings.

Commentary

Metrical inscription of twelve syllables.

The inscription can be translated in two ways; one in which it is understood that the owner's name is Michael (as we assume here), the other in which we take the name Michael in the vocative case and translate "Michael, shelter your servant beneath your wings," in which case the seal would be anonymous.
